Die casting method of magnesium alloy
Magnesium alloys can be die-cast by cold chamber or hot chamber die casting machine. At present, the improvement of hot chamber die casting machine mainly includes: using energy accumulator to boost, the injection speed of injection plunger can reach 6M/S; Induction heating of the gooseneck tube and nozzle to maintain the optimum temperature; Double furnace melting heat preservation, and the use of thermal insulation device and recirculation pipe, precisely maintain the molten pool temperature. The injection system and the automatic feeding system of the die casting machine must be reformed to make it suitable for the magnesium alloy die casting. The modification includes :(1) the rapid injection speed of the injection system is increased from 4 ~ 5M/S to 6 ~ 10M/S in the die-casting of aluminum alloy; (2) Shorten the pressure building time during the pressurization process; (3) Improve the injection force; (4) The electromagnetic automatic quantitative feeding device is adopted to prevent the oxidation of magnesium alloy in the pouring process; (5) When vacuum die casting and other special die casting processes are used, necessary supporting equipment shall be configured.
As with other die casting alloys, the traditional die casting technique causes the magnesium alloy liquid to fill the die casting cavity in a high speed turbulent and diffuse state. The gas at high pressure either dissolves in the die casting alloy or forms many high-pressure micropores dispersed throughout the die casting. Therefore, the magnesium alloy die castings produced by traditional die casting method can not be strengthened by heat treatment and can not be used at higher temperature. In order to eliminate this defect, improve the internal quality of die castings and expand the application range of die castings, some new die casting methods have been researched and developed in recent 20 years, including oxygenated die casting, semi-solid metal rheological or thixotropic die casting and squeeze casting, as well as several ups and down vacuum die casting.
Vacuum die casting eliminates or significantly reduces the porosity and dissolved gas in die castings by removing the gas in the mold cavity during the process of die casting and improves the mechanical properties and surface quality of die castings. At present, AM60B magnesium alloy automobile wheel hub has been successfully produced by vacuum die casting method on cold chamber die casting machine, and AM60B magnesium alloy automobile steering wheel parts have been produced on hot chamber die casting machine with locking force of 2940KN, and the elongation of casting has been increased from 8% to 16%.
Oxygenated die casting is also known as pore-free die casting process (P. F method). Before filling the mold with liquid metal, oxygen or other active gas is filled into the cavity to replace the air in the cavity. When filling the mold with liquid metal, the active gas reacts with the liquid metal to generate metal oxide particles which are distributed in the die casting, so that the gas in the die casting can be eliminated and the die casting can be strengthened by heat treatment. The AZ91 magnesium alloy monolithic magnetic head bracket for computer is produced by the oxygenated die casting method in Nippon Light Metal Co., LTD., instead of the original multilayer laminated bracket, the weight of the bracket is reduced and great economic benefits are obtained. The company also manufactured AM60 magnesium alloy automotive and motorcycle wheels in batches using an oxygenated die-casting process that reduces weight by 15 percent compared to aluminum wheels.
In recent years, American, Japanese and British companies have successfully developed semi - solid thixotropic injection casting machines for magnesium alloys. The semi-solid thixotropic injection casting machine for magnesium alloys is used to shoot the semi-solid magnesium alloy into a die cast mold at a certain pressure and to form it, which is similar to an injection molding machine.
